Avelo Restaurant elevates plant-based cuisine to the level of fine art, offering a curated, multi-course dining experience in the heart of Toronto. Known for its commitment to sustainability and seasonality, Avelo features an ever-evolving menu that highlights the freshest local ingredients. Through a five or eight-course tasting menu, guests can enjoy dishes like delicate handmade pasta, vibrant vegetable-forward creations, and imaginative desserts, all crafted with an eye for detail and flavour harmony. Avelo’s intimate dining space provides an upscale yet approachable ambience, perfect for special occasions or a refined night out. The restaurant’s attentive service and carefully paired wine options enhance the culinary journey. For plant-based fine dining at its best, Avelo is a must-visit destination in Toronto.

Steam Whistle Kitchen combines classic comfort food with the fresh, crisp taste of its celebrated craft beers. Located in Toronto’s historic Roundhouse, this buzzing brewery offers a fun, laid-back atmosphere perfect for gathering with friends or family. The menu boasts crowd-pleasers like juicy plant-based burgers, crispy fried mushrooms, and fresh salads topped with plant-based “chicken” fillets. Other showstoppers include a vegan N.S. donair with plant-based meat and donair sauce served with fries, cornbread with spiced syrup and a vegan apple crumble with oats and plant-based butter. Wash it all down with the house premium pilsner and enjoy it all with views of the brewing process or on the inviting patio. Whether you’re a beer aficionado or simply seeking hearty food in a unique setting, Steam Whistle Kitchen delivers a quintessential Toronto dining experience.

With locations in Bloor West Village and Little Italy, Bellona brings the vibrant, sun-kissed flavours of the Mediterranean to the heart of Toronto. With a focus on fresh, high-quality ingredients, this stylish restaurant serves up an array of dishes inspired by the coastal regions of Spain, Italy, and Greece. Tuck into starters such as panko-breaded oyster mushrooms served with a lemon dill aioli, breaded eggplant or plant-based “meatball” sliders before moving on to the main event. Handmade pasta is the star of the show here, where vegan takes on Italian classics come in the form of red wine-infused ravioli stuffed with tofu cream cheese and plant-based oven-baked lasagna. Pizzas come topped with deep-fried tofu, brown rice and mushroom sausage – but make sure to leave room for dessert. The vegan tiramisú made with espresso and rum is topped with coconut whipped cream for the perfect end of the meal. The wine list features a curated selection of Mediterranean and local bottles, perfect for pairing with the bold, zesty flavours on the menu. Bellona’s sleek decor and inviting ambience make it an ideal choice for date nights or group celebrations.

Fresh Kitchen + Juice Bar in Midtown, Etobicoke, Danforth, and Yonge-Eglinton is the creation of founder Ruth Tal who opened the first branch in Toronto in 1991. Proving that vegan food can both satisfy and revitalize,  plant-goodness and taste meet on the menu at Fresh Kitchen + Juice Bar, one of the best vegan restaurants in Toronto for healthy food. From nourishing bowls packed with veggies and grains to indulgent burgers made with plant-based patties, Fresh offers something for every craving. Crowd favourites include the crispy quinoa onion rings, spicy buffalo cauliflower tacos, and hearty Buddha bowls. The menu also features cold-pressed juices, smoothies, and innovative cocktails, making it a versatile spot for any time of day. Chef David Lee brings a 100% plant-based culinary experience at Planta, located in Yorkville and Entertainment District. Quality ingredients from ethical suppliers are the building blocks for sustainable meals based around Asian cuisine. The bang bang broccoli is the perfect start of the show to share with the table, suggested for its sweet chili flavour combined with peanut sauce. Noodles and sushi fans can rejoice at the many options, including udon noodles with truffle mushroom cream, “tuna” rolls with watermelon, avocado, and toasted coconut and the unagi eggplant with miso truffle. Wash it all down with a hibiscus iced tea for a relaxing drink bursting with healthy flavonoids. High ceilings in the dining room hint at the luxury infused throughout the restaurant. Enjoy a soulful and original Canadian dining experience at Hawker. Chef Jeff Merkel offers a selection of small plates to allow a wide culinary experience. Try the earth plate with oyster mushrooms with smoked corn broth and sesame. In another small dish, shishito peppers are covered in a birch syrup with a smoky tomato sauce and finished with chilies and garlic. Feast on spicy biryani rice and smoked poblano paste, creatively accompanied by lavender oil, and complete your meal with coconut ice cream accompanied by almond, hazelnut, and brown sugar. The dining area is intentionally arboreally themed with green woodsy decor that is distinctly Canadian. Lush and welcoming, the attention to detail is hard to miss and matches well with the theme of the food. A patio in the back and at the front of the restaurant is open on warmer days.

Created by chef Ivan Castro, La Bartola interprets Mexican cuisine from a purely plant-based perspective. Originally from Mexico City, Ivan’s passion for freshness and flavour led him to create La Bartola, one of the best vegan restaurants in Toronto for Mexican fare. Start your table off right with herbed guacamole, scented with key lime leaf oil and placed beside corn tostadas and move to a more substantial quesadilla with roasted potatoes and cashew cheese. or a pistachio chile served with handmade tortillas. This gooey meal can satisfy your plant-based cravings with a healthy take on a North American meal.  The tastes of Mexico City, as well as the Oaxaca region, are the primary source of creative influence at the delectable gem. Papyrus on the Danforth serves vegetarian and vegan-friendly Egyptian specialties. With generous plates and a budget-friendly menu, discover Egypt’s national dish and order koshari – where rice, lentils, and pasta all combine with tomato sauce and caramelized onions for a satisfying meal overflowing with wholesome ingredients. Atrip to an Egyptian restaurant wouldn’t be complete without a serving of hummus – Papyrus offers an original take on this creamy spread with the inclusion of pine nuts, and all orders include pita bread for dipping. Bean fanatics won’t be disappointed when ordering ful, a bean dish with intense seasonings of lime olive oil, lemon, and spices. The dining room will transport you to Egypt with its hieroglyph-covered walls and soft chairs. Lighting is expertly placed to provide a warm dining experience.
